Considering the principal values of the inverse trigonometric functions, the sum of all the solutions of the equation cos - 1 x - 2 sin - 1 x = cos - 1 2 x is equal to
Options
- A0
- B1
- C1 2
- D- 1 2
Correct answer
A. 0
Step-by-step solution
Given, cos - 1 x - 2 sin - 1 x = cos - 1 2 x ⇒ cos - 1 x - 2 π 2 - cos - 1 x = cos - 1 2 x ⇒ cos - 1 x - π + 2 cos - 1 x = cos - 1 2 x ⇒ 3 cos - 1 x = π + cos - 1 2 x           . . . 1 Taking cos both side we get, ⇒ cos 3 cos - 1 x = cos π + cos - 1 2 x ⇒ cos cos - 1 4 x 3 - 3 x = - cos cos - 1 2 x ⇒ 4 x 3 - 3 x = - 2 x ⇒ 4 x 3 = x ⇒ x = 0 , ± 1 2 All will satisfy the original equation, So, sum of all the solution will
